I personally think Jagex could improve on the holiday events. Like this easter event for example, could have given any players that were in this years easter event, access to the machinery downstairs to create their own chocolate dust in mass quantities. Sort of like the 'manage thy kingdom' minigame. You could sort out the chocolate eggs from the junk, process them and crush them yourself, or, pay workers to do it all for you. You could collect your chocolate dust whenever it is ready. I think improivng holiday events that give long-term rewards like this would significantly increase the players fun AND involvement in them.
